Christmas is quickly approaching and Wrena has a new recipe to keep you and your dinners in the festive mode at home. Wrena's created a simple, yet beautiful bread wreath using only rolls, rosemary, and pomegranates. It's the perfect recipe to bring a pop of holiday cheer to your table!

DIRECTIONS

  1. Lightly grease your non-skillet to prevent sticking.
  2. Place dough balls into the pan in a circular pattern (Make sure to leave room for rolls to rise)
  3. Place the skillet in the oven for allotted baking time.
  4. Once you remove the rolls from the oven, lightly brush them with butter.
  5. Carefully place rosemary sprigs and pomegranates to create a festive look.
  6. Serve immediately!
